Frequently Asked Questions

What is the population and demographic makeup of Wellington-Napoleon R-IX?

The total population of Wellington-Napoleon R-IX is approximately 12,374. The largest age group is 35-64 year olds. This demographic data is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au.

Do more people rent or own homes in Wellington-Napoleon R-IX?

The housing market in Wellington-Napoleon R-IX is predominantly driven by homeowners, with 84% of housing units being owner-occupied and 16% being renter-occupied.
